Magnetic field due to a current carrying Element - Biot - Savart law
Question

In the circuit shown in figure. The ring is made of a wire of uniform cross-sectional area. If magnetic induction at the centre O produced by the segment ACB is 25µT, what will be the magnetic induction at O produced by the segment ADB ?

Moderate
Solution

Resultant magnetic induction at O is zero.

Since the lengths of ACB and ADB are in the ratio of 5:1. The currents will divide in the ratio 1:5. As a result the magnetic induction produced by the two arcs will be equal and opposite in direction cancelling each other.

Thus magnetic induction at center is equal to zero

magnetic induction produced by ADB 

= magnetic induction produced by ACB

= 25 µT (outward)
